Lots of writing in that field though. I used to be an editor for
USDOJ. Search their pubs ( www.ncjrs.org ), especially OJJDP, NIJ,
NLECTC, and VAWO, (the government is a haven for lost acronyms) and
when you find a report or something that fits your experience, look at
all the citations. Most of the research they publish is carried out by
universities, probably one near you. And believe me, they need writers
and editors :-)
